Dada a seguinte classe que representa os dados de um correntista, mais as despesas previstas para o mesmo.
public class CorrentistaDespesa extends Correntista {
private DespesasIndividuo despesasPrevistas; // despesas previstas
public CorrentistaDespesa(String cpfCliente, float saldo, DespesasIndividuo despesas) { super(cpfCliente, saldo);
this.despesasPrevistas = despesas;
}
public DespesasIndividuo getDespesasPrevistas() {
return despesasPrevistas; }
}
Escreva um método que receba como parâmetro um vetor de objetos da classe CorrentistaDespesa. Este método deve retornar outro vetor da classe CorrentistaDespesa apenas com aqueles correntistas cujas despesas previstas para março não sejam maiores que o saldo da conta.
Nesta questão basta implementar o método, não é necessária a especificação da classe.
Ajuda para Resolver Exercicio
B
4 Respostas
B
e qual é a dúvida?
B
Desculpa sou iniciante, o professor passou esse exercicio e foi o unico que eu não consegui resolver.
B
public CorrentistaDespesa[] retornaDespesas(CorrentistaDespesa[] parametro, double saldo){
for(int i = 0; i < parametro.length; i++){
CorrentistaDespesa obj = parametro[i];
//aqui vem a mágica...
}
return parametro;
}
B
Obrigado.
Criado 16 de novembro de 2017
Ultima resposta 16 de nov. de 2017
Respostas 4
Participantes 2
Alura Git Flow: entenda o que é, como e quando utilizar Entenda o que é Git Flow, como funciona seu fluxo com branches como Master, Develop, Feature, Release e Hotfix, além de vantagens e desvantagens.
Casa do Codigo Apache Kafka e Spring Boot: Comunicacao assincrona entre... Por Eduardo Felipe Zambom Santana — Casa do Codigo